Current Programming and Highlights
ITV1 offers a mix of dramas, reality shows, news bulletins, and sports, appealing to a wide audience. One of its flagship programmes, the long-running soap opera ‘Coronation Street’, continues to draw millions of viewers weekly and remains an integral part of British television history. Recently, ITV1 has expanded its offering with new series, such as the gripping drama ‘The Six’, which has been critically acclaimed for its storyline and character development.
The channel’s focus on reality television also remains strong, with shows like ‘Love Island’ continuing to attract significant viewership and generate social media buzz. ITV1’s commitment to live broadcasting includes major events such as the annual Royal Television Society Awards and sporting events like the UEFA European Championship, ensuring that it remains at the forefront of British entertainment.
Recent Developments
In 2023, ITV1 made headlines by announcing partnerships with streaming services to enhance its digital presence, adapting to changing viewer habits. The channel’s integration with the ITVX platform allows viewers to access content on-demand, further broadening its audience base. With the rise of binge-watching and digital consumption, ITV1 aims to remain competitive amid other major streaming services.
